THE BRIDE PRICE - Oxford bookworms Level 5THE BRIDE PRICE - Oxford bookworms Level 5

When her father dies, Aku-nna and her young brother have no one to look after them. They are welcomed by their uncle because of Aku-nna's 'bride price' - the money that her future husband will pay for her. In her new, strange home one man is kind to her and teaches her to become a woman. Soon they are in love, although everyone says he is not a suitable husband for her. The more the world tries to separate them, the more they are drawn together - until, finally, something has to break

Dr.Jekyll and Mr.Hyde - Oxford Bookworms Level 4
0
 
 

Dr.Jekyll and Mr.Hyde - Oxford Bookworms Level 4Dr.Jekyll and Mr.Hyde - Oxford Bookworms Level 4

You are walking through the streets of London. It is getting dark and you want to get home quickly. You enter a narrow side-street. Everything is quiet, but as you pass the door of a large, windowless building, you hear a key turning in the lock. A man comes out and looks at you. You have never seen him before, but you realize immediately that he hates you. You are shocked to discover, also, that you hate him. Who is this man that everybody hates? And why is he coming out of the laboratory of the very respectable Dr Jekyll?

David Copperfield - Bookworms Library Stage 5
48
 
 

David Copperfield - Oxford Bookworms Library Stage 5David Copperfield - Oxford Bookworms Library Stage 5

Third Edition Charles Dickens
Retold by Clare West

'Please, Mr Murdstone! Don't beat me! I've tried to learn my lessons, really I have, sir!' sobs David.

Although he is only eight years old, Mr Murdstone does beat him, and David is so frightened that he bites his cruel stepfather's hand. For that, he is kept locked in his room for five days and nights, and nobody is allowed to speak to him.

As David grows up, he learns that life is full of trouble and misery and cruelty. But he also finds laughter and kindness, trust and friendship . . . and love.
